To remove the vent use a broad paint scrapper, they are glued on with cornice adhesive or similar. A few taps with a hammer usually sees the scrapper move between the vent and wall sheet and off they come. However that tends to be messy and leaves a hole to patch.

WebThe visible water surface in a toilet is the top of the trap's water seal. Each fixture drain, with exceptions, must be vented so that negative air pressure in the drain cannot siphon the trap dry, to prevent positive air pressure in the sewer from forcing gases past the water seal, and to prevent explosive sewer gas buildup. Encapsulate the Crawl Space Once you have removed the moisture from your crawl space, you can seal and encapsulate it. Web7 feb. 2024 · You do not need soffit vents with spray foam insulation. Soffit vents are intake vents of an attic. They work in tandem with ridge vents which are exhaust vents. Since an attic that has spray foam insulation in it cannot be vented, it doesn’t need any intake vents. If you already have soffit vents in place, I recommend blocking them.

WebNext, identify any penetrations in the walls. Essentially, you're looking for anything (e.g., switches, plugs, light fixtures, etc.) that pokes a hole in the gypsum board on either side of the wall.
